Many industries and consumer bodies and organisations - including South Africa's largest worker union, COSATU, have come out strongly against SANRAL's implementation of the e-toll system, which is due to kick in from April 30, 2012. Some have banded together to form OUTA - Opposition To Urban Tolling Alliance, which sought to impose a court interdict against SANRAL to have the tolls put on hold.
